(pair) French Empire style patinated and gilt bronze four-light candelabra, each having figural standard modeled as the Greek victory goddess Nike, in the manner of Claude-Francois Rabiat (French, 1756-1815), with outstretched wings, supporting four cornucopia-form bobeches, standing atop orb in acanthus leaf basin, on later socle, base drilled for wiring, approx 27"h, 12.5"w, 7"d, 24lbs total
CR 8.29.25 - In my opinion regarding LOT: 3049 – the pair are overall intact, a UV light examination reveals no breaks or restorations, I note only adhesive at the figure’s hand and branch join on both, both pieces display rubs, gilt loss, surface wear and some light scratches, each retains a drill hole at the back of the base, overall no significant damage or loss observed, please find your requested images attached
